So what’s the skinny? Well … here is a brief time-line of where we are at in this process:

February – we began our adoption journey! Lots of information & paperwork gathering at this point …

  • 27th – training with Ruth: Strengthening Families class, which also serves as our Hague training requirement for international adoption

March – we dove in head first! records, clearances, notaries – here we come!

  • 9th – we officially decide on our adoption agency
  • 19th – we receive our “basic list of steps for completing your home study” … fees, paperwork – you name it!

April – a month of interviews & home visits, all in preparation for completing our home study

  • 1st – Face-to-face interview with our home study social worker
  • 3rd – 2nd day of interviews (individually)
  • 6th – we are “officially” sent a welcome letter & other materials from our adopting agency
  • 14th – our health screenings & paperwork with our family doctor
  • 28th – meeting & drop off of more paperwork with FCA
  • 30th – we receive our Strengthening Families Letter of Completion

May – while visiting & celebrating with family in Chicago, we learn that our home study has been completed & is being sent for review! (unfortunately, it later turns out a few key items did not get processed on their side … so it was several more weeks (months) before everything was finalized & sent to our agency for review)

  • 3rd – sometime around this date we learn that there is no more state processing … we won’t find out the exacts of this for several more months; our social worker who did our home study also finds a new job in another state around this time frame, so sadly we say goodbye to her & her wonderful role in our life up until this point
  • 28th – on my dad’s birthday we learn that our home study has been finalized :)

June – the month of waiting

  • 14th – mid month we are still waiting on clearances from other states; turns out states with very large populations & states with very small ones, zip through paperwork … those in-betweeners, notsomuch.

July

  • 14th – we start spreading the word about our baby’s garage sale & get *amazing* donations from clients, friends & family
  • 23rd-24th – garage-yard sale!

August – a huge step in our journey, we receive our USCIS Orphan Petition Court Date & our “appointment notice”

  • 2nd – our appointment notice comes in the mail … & we have an appointment here in Fairbanks! HUGE! Big, big deal as everyone else we’ve talked to has had to go to Anchorage (a 45 minute flight or a 7 hour drive away).
  • 25th Federal Court Building, fingerprinting (electronic fingerprinting – if you can imagine that!)

September – … hurry up & wait :) … we hope to add to the “news & progress pile” very, very soon in the months of September & October as we head into winter.
